Maharashtra Assembly Election 2024: NCP-SCP Releases List of 7 Candidates; Ex-Home Minister Anil Deshmukh's Son Salil Deshmukh to Contest from Katol
The Nationalist Congress Party Sharadchandra Pawar (NCP-SP) has released its latest list of seven candidates for the upcoming Maharashtra Assembly elections. The list features Salil Deshmukh, son of former Maharashtra Home Minister Anil Deshmukh, who will contest from the Katol constituency.

Other candidates announced include Prabhakar Gharge from Man, Arunadevi Pisal from Vai, and Vaibhav Patil from Khanapur. With this announcement, NCP-SP has named candidates for 83 seats in the state assembly.
The Maharashtra Assembly elections are scheduled for November 20, with counting for all 288 constituencies set for November 23. In the 2019 assembly elections, the BJP won 105 seats, the Shiv Sena 56, and the Congress 44. In 2014, the BJP secured 122 seats, the Shiv Sena 63, and the Congress 42.
